Send us a text Steve reviews the book "At Least I'm Not the Frog: A Zany Memoir of Alcoholism and Recovery" by Charlie Gray. As of this recording this was the number one book on Amazon on recovery and I shared how I can certainly see why. The book details his journey to recovery, which includes four DUI’s and three trips to jail, along with treatment at six rehabs, at least twenty detox facilities, and another twenty or more trips to a psych ward. Send us a text Host Steve Bennet-Martin has the pleasure of speaking with Joey Bachrach, co-founder of Rainbow Hill Sober Living. He shares his experience, wisdom, and hope with us before telling us about his amazing Sober Home space. Rainbow Hill is located in Los Angeles, California and is a Sober Home for members of the gay and queer community. The goal is for Rainbow Hill Sober Living to be the foundation and steppingstone for every man who walks through the doors. Follow them on Instragram ...

Send us a text Steve reflects back on his first 60 days of sobriety with what's helped and some of the lessons he's learned. Highlights include: Learning how to get AND stay sober The importance of fellows and service The struggles with finding the 'right' sponsor Expectations are just premeditated resentments Identifying triggers and knowing when to step back Staying accountable through service and goals Support the show...
